This section of the Guangzhou railway lines are not electrified and the quantity of traffic is less.
I was standing around for about 20 minutes and becoming the local attraction (not what I had intended) when finally this DF4B #0737 broke the silence and brought this freight train down the line which leads to Guangzhou Nan.
This train was moving right along.
I believe this is the old main line prior to the bridge being built over the Zhu Jiang (Pearl River).
The 'new' double track line to the bridge can be seen on the right side of this photograph. At the moment, I do not know in which decade the river was bridged.
